Indian Railways has introduced weekly summer special trains connecting Kerala and Bihar via Chennai and Coimbatore. The service aims to ease peak-season travel demand for tourists, students and migrant workers. It also improves long-distance connectivity while supporting regional travel and economic movement across key corridors in India.
